How much is the bus ticket from Merseburg to Amsterdam?
The cheapest bus tickets from Merseburg to Amsterdam start from $94. The average price for this route is around $108. Busbud recommends that you book your tickets in advance for a better chance to get the lowest possible price.
How long is the bus ride from Merseburg to Amsterdam?
The average bus travel time from Merseburg to Amsterdam is 17h 40m, covering a distance of 500 km. The quickest bus can get you there in 14h 29m and is operated by FlixBus.
